In places like California's Yolo County, sunflowers can be spotted at farms throughout each summer, with planting staggered in different locations year to year to extend the viewing period. Similarly, in St. Louis, July marks the start of sunflower season, offering a beautiful display for visitorsSunflower fields in blooming season. For those residing in Ontario, Canada, the sunflower season is often anticipated from July 24 to September 15, 2025, inviting people to follow the sunflower trail and capture striking photos of these flowers in full bloom.

The agricultural benefits of sunflowers extend beyond their visual appeal. Once the blooming season concludes, sunflower stems and leaves are processed into livestock feed.
